Animal Farm Review

For the book review this semester, I read the book Animal Farm written by George Orwell. It is a short book, written as an allegory about the Soviet Russians. Although the story is told as a form of fairy tale, with unrealistic characters and plot, the message of the story is very plain for the reader to see.
The story is set on a farm in England. Almost the entire action of this story takes place on the farm. The story of the farm is very sad. All the animals that live on the farm are treated cruelly, made to work for long hours, give up their produce, and eat less so that the farmer can obtain more profit. Only one animal, an old pig knows that this is not how life has to be. He knows that a better life could exist for them, and that is was possible to obtain such a life. He shares this secret with the other animals just before he dies. His speech incites a revolution.
